Perhaps instead of flowers, which can be rather elusive this time of year, you could collect greenery ( pine, redwood, rosemary, cedar, anything green could work really) and make tiny wreaths to go around the candle base. Or lay the greenery along the length of the table, interspersed amongst the plates of food or maybe just in the middle 1/3 of the table. You can accent with pops of color using gold baubles, beads, small ornaments from the Christmas tree, bons bons, OR pinecones, acorns, horse chestnuts.... you get the idea. ( you could paint some of the natural treasures in gold to use every year, they look so pretty!) If you need height, use a pedestal bowl in the middle of the table, filled with some ( or all😄) of the things mentioned above.
